Mars and Venus... mb-code 1239765 Upper section shows three views'Mars and Venus', Chelsea, Kensington, London, 1784. Sir Cecil Wray is standing between a Chelsea Pensioner and a servant maid. The maid is standing on a paper inscribed 'Tax on servants'. Satire on Wray's unpopular election proposals to abolish Chelsea Hospital and tax employers of maid servants.
